SIMPSONVILLE, S.C. (FOX Carolina) – The mother of a young woman found dead near a Charlotte creek in December is demanding answers surrounding the disappearance and death of her daughter, Ta’Haley Payton.
Payton, who lived in Simpsonville, left home on Nov. 19, 2024 with her boyfriend to celebrate her 22nd birthday. She was reported missing on Nov. 20, the same day her boyfriend reportedly left her in Charlotte after they had a fight. Her body was discovered a few weeks later.
“Ever since she was a little girl, she always photographed well, always. And you just want to pick up the phone and you can’t call her,” Stephanie Crawford, Payton’s mom, said through tears…
